Day Trip to Beer Fountain from Ljubljana

Explore the unique legacy of hop cultivation in Žalec, the heart of the Hop Country, where this vital ingredient has thrived since the 13th century. Delve into the rich history of hop farming and beer crafting at the local Hop growing museum with artifacts spanning from the 13th to the 21st century. Top off your experience at the world's first Beer Fountain, tasting seven distinct Slovenian craft beers right where hops flourish.

Magic of Alps, Triglav NP with Lake Bohinj & Waterfall Savica, HD Trip from Ljub

Discover the unblemished beauty of the Julian Alps as we embark on a journey through the serene landscapes of Lake Bohinj. Tucked away in Slovenia, this tranquil glacial lake offers an authentic escape from the hustle. Our adventure continues along the pristine Savica River, meandering through the heart of Triglav National Park's old-growth forests, leading to the enchanting Savica Waterfall. Witness this natural wonder as it spectacularly emerges at an altitude of 836 meters and cascades 78 meters down, split uniquely between hidden subterranean paths. We'll conclude with a brief visit to the picturesque Lake Bled, with an opportunity for a postcard-perfect photo, schedule permitting.

Private Walking Tour of Ljubljana Old Town

Embark on an enlightening stroll with your guide as they escort you through Ljubljana's historical core, revealing the narratives and heritage behind its iconic landmarks. You'll begin your journey at the Prešernov trg square, where the Franciscan Church stands tall beside the renowned Triple Bridge. Venture next to Plečnik's Market and the majestic Cathedral, making your way to the Town Hall with its Robba Fountain. Traverse the Cobblers' Bridge, admire the National and University Library, and discover the Križanke Summer Theatre before concluding at the vibrant Kongresni trg square.

Ljubljana & Postojna Cave from Bled

Venture into Slovenia's Karst region where the spectacular Postojna Cave awaits, a subterranean wonderland of vast chambers, magnificent tunnels, and spectacular stalactites and stalagmites. Your adventure begins with an enchanting electric train ride deep into the cave system, followed by a guided journey on foot to reveal its secrets, such as the enigmatic olm, also known as the 'human fish'.
